PET is a thermoplastic material known for its excellent mechanical properties, clarity, and chemical resistance. It is commonly used in packaging applications and as a replacement for glass.

It is commonly used in the production of beverage bottles, as it provides a lightweight and shatter-resistant alternative to glass. PET bottles are also highly recyclable, contributing to sustainability efforts. Another notable property of PET is its excellent barrier properties. It provides a good barrier against gases, moisture, and odors, making it suitable for packaging applications that require protection and preservation of the contents. PET is commonly used for food and beverage packaging, as it helps to extend the shelf life of the products.PET (Polyethylene terephthalate) is a thermoplastic polymer that belongs to the polyester family. It is a widely used material known for its excellent combination of properties, including clarity, strength, and recyclability. PET is known for its excellent mechanical properties. It has a high tensile strength, allowing it to withstand heavy loads and resist deformation. PET also offers good dimensional stability, maintaining its shape and size even under varying temperature and humidity conditions.
